Abstract


Blackout is a power outage in an area. Electricity is a basic need of the community in current era, which is an essentials in lighting, so if there is a blackout in the distribution network system, it will have an impact on people’s daily activities. Technical analysis of blackout conditions on the power lines located at PLTD Kebun Kapas owned by PT.PLN (Persero) ULP Fakfak's aims to knowing the power available in each feeder is still up to standard or there is damage of generator and the amount of power losses. The research method is a qualitative-descriptive approach and case studies. The results are the load feasibility value on the feeder PT. PLN (Persero) ULP Fakfak on the standard conductor used is 85%. Power losses feeder after blackout at the daytime peak load was 16.45393 kW and at the night peak load is 18.64551 kW and the percentage value of power losses is 4.28% for the daytime peak load and 4.04% for the night peak load. The power received by customer for daytime peak load is 57.1% and for night peak load is 59.5%. Insulation resistance of lower voltage cables or lower voltage networks based on SPLN 42-2 : 1992 and SNI 04-6629 : 2011.
